Top Ten Places of 2010

TopTen2010_Button_A1

Today, Jade wants to know which places have meant something to me this year.  I love this prompt because I had so many changes this year that it gave me a chance to reflect on what I cherish about my time in Utah and the joy of coming home!  It also made me miss my friends terribly!

1.  My house in Utah.....even though we didn't fit in with the locals and only a few neighbors talked to us, it was our home for almost 4 years.  It was my daughter's first home, she learned to walk, talk and ride her little pink bike there.  I made amazing meals in the gourmet kitchen and we were happy.

2.  Concepts Coffee in North Ogden Utah...this was the local coffee shop where I would meet my friends for play dates.  It was a friendly, comfortable place and our children loved it!


3. Riverdale Park in Riverdale Utah...this is the park that my kids and I would meet my friend Monica and her kids for play dates.  I met Monica our first week in Utah when we were both living in the hotel.  We discovered that our husbands were both going to work for the same company.  Monica was a lifeline for me in Utah.  Ironically...we also moved out of Utah within 2 week of each other.  We joke that we got early release from prison!


4. Sonoma Grill in Ogden Utah....date nights for me and my man were rare because we didn't have family nearby and every time we hired the little Mormon girl across the street....the Missionaries would start showing up again.  But at the Sonoma Grill Bar....we could enjoy a cocktail and some food and feel like we were NOT in Utah.  It was our place.....


5. Curious Theater in Denver Colorado....I talked about this the other day because it was the place I felt alive.  Since that day on my 40th birthday, I've been there for another performance...this time Astronomical Sunset.  This place feels special to me.  I love how I feel when I'm there and it really is just a beautiful theater made out of an old church.


6. Lakewood Colorado...Yes, the entire city! iKeith grew up here and this is where he feels at home. We bought and made our first home together in Lakewood.  Our son was born and spent his first 4 months in this town.  We're home....


7.  Lockwood Lake in Lakewood Colorado....this lake is right behind my apartment and it's were I spent many, many early mornings walking right after we moved here.  My children also love this lake and iKeith has taken them on many Adventure Walks there.


8.  My In Laws House in Lakewood Colorado...my in laws and brother in law Andrew are moving to California in less than a month.  I'm upset that now that we finally have come home...they are leaving.  I'm sad for my children that are going to miss them all so much and I'm pissed that I'm losing my free babysitter.  This house is Nana's House to my kids.  My heart hurts for what this means for them.


9.  Red Rocks Amphitheater in Morrison Colorado....climbing the stairs at Red Rocks was on my list of 40 things to do before my 40th birthday and my dear friend Denise came with me.  Getting to the top and seeing the view was exhilarating and I think about that day all the time!


10.  San Francisco...deciding to have iKeith attend the World Wide Developers Conference and hopefully find a job was the first step in bringing us home to Colorado.  We also made a vacation (I called it the Eat Pay Love Tour) out of it because we knew that it would be a long time before we could take another vacation together like this again.  It was an amazing, relaxing and fun week!  San Francisco will always be our place....
